The Dragon's Duet: The Enchanted Forest's Secret

In the heart of the ancient, enchanted forest, where the trees whispered secrets and the air shimmered with magic, there lived a dragon named Zephyra and a human girl named Elara. Zephyra, with scales that glowed like the night sky, had been part of the forest's ancient magic for centuries, her heart bound to the forest's very soul. Elara, a young woman with eyes that sparkled with the same magic, had been drawn to the forest by an inexplicable pull, her curiosity and courage leading her deeper into its mysteries.

One moonlit night, as the forest's canopy whispered secrets of old, Elara stumbled upon a hidden glade. There, in the soft glow of the moon, Zephyra lay, her scales shimmering in the silver light. Elara's heart skipped a beat as she approached the majestic creature, her fingers trembling with awe and fear.

"Who are you?" Elara whispered, her voice barely above a whisper.

"I am Zephyra, guardian of this forest," the dragon replied, her voice deep and resonant. "And you are?"

"I am Elara," she said, her voice steady now. "I have come to find answers."

Zephyra's eyes, deep pools of ancient wisdom, met Elara's. "You seek the heart of the forest, do you not?"

Elara nodded, her eyes wide with wonder. "Yes, I do. I feel a connection to this place, as if it is calling to me."

Zephyra's eyes softened. "The heart of the forest is a place of great power, but it is also a place of great danger. Only those who are pure of heart and true of spirit may enter."

Elara's heart raced. "Then I will be pure and true."

Zephyra's gaze was piercing. "Are you sure, Elara? For once you enter, you may never return."

Elara took a deep breath, her resolve unwavering. "I am sure."

With a nod, Zephyra's eyes closed, and a soft glow enveloped the glade. When the light faded, Elara found herself standing in a vast, ethereal chamber, the walls glowing with the same magic that had drawn her here. In the center of the chamber, a pedestal held a glowing crystal, the heart of the forest.

As Elara reached out to touch the crystal, a voice echoed through the chamber. "You have come to seek the heart of the forest, but you must first prove your worth."

Elara turned to see a figure emerge from the shadows, a figure that looked like a reflection of her own self, but with eyes that held the wisdom of the ages.

"I am the Guardian of the Heart," the figure said. "To prove your worth, you must face the trials of the forest's past."

The Guardian's words were a whisper, but they carried the weight of a thousand years. Elara knew she had to succeed, not just for herself, but for the forest that had become her home.

The trials began with a riddle, the answer to which was hidden in the forest's deepest roots. Elara's knowledge of the forest's lore and her intuition led her to the correct answer, the roots of an ancient tree that had witnessed the forest's rise and fall.

The next trial was a test of courage. Elara had to face her deepest fear, a fear that had haunted her since childhood. With the support of Zephyra, she confronted the fear and overcame it, her heart now as strong as the forest itself.

The final trial was a test of loyalty. Elara had to choose between the forest and Zephyra, between her past and her future. In a moment of clarity, she realized that the forest and Zephyra were one, and that her love for the dragon was a part of her very essence.

"I choose you, Zephyra," Elara declared, her voice filled with love and determination.

The Guardian's eyes widened in approval. "You have proven your worth. The heart of the forest is yours."

Elara reached out to the crystal, and with a surge of magic, she was enveloped in a blinding light. When the light faded, she found herself back in the glade, Zephyra's eyes shining with joy.

"You have done it, Elara," Zephyra said, her voice filled with pride. "You have become a part of the forest, just as I have."

Elara smiled, her heart swelling with love and gratitude. "Thank you, Zephyra. I could never have done this without you."

As the sun rose, casting its golden light over the enchanted forest, Elara and Zephyra stood together, their bond unbreakable. The forest, once silent, now whispered their story, a tale of love and loyalty that would be told for generations to come.
